20140118744 | TRANSMITTED LIGHT OBSERVATION APPARATUS - In order to allow for easy judgment of performance of optical material having a prescribed function, provided is a transmitted light observation apparatus comprising a light emitting section that generates light including light of a prescribed wavelength; a holding section that holds a first test material and a second test material arranged respectively in optical paths of the light generated by the light emitting section; and a reflecting portion that reflects at least a portion of the light transmitted respectively through the first test material and the second test material. Transmittance of the first test material for the light of the prescribed wavelength is different from transmittance of the second test material for the light of the prescribed wavelength. The light of the prescribed wavelength has a wavelength from 380 nm to 500 nm. | 05-01-2014 |
20130324881 | EYEWEAR - A problem related to a known eyewear-type electro-oculogram measuring apparatus which detects the eye potential using a pair of electrodes positioned outside both the eyes of a user and a pair of electrodes respectively positioned above and below one eye is that the two pairs of electrodes have had an impact on the skins of users, and discomfort on them. Besides, the electrodes are not excellent in design. The present invention provides eyewear including: a frame; a pair of nose pads; and a first electrode and a second electrode respectively provided on the surface of the pair of nose pads, the first electrode and the second electrode detecting eye potential | 12-05-2013 |
20120162598 | EYEWEAR - Eyewear comprising a frame and a liquid storage portion that is disposed within the frame and that includes a cavity for storing liquid. The liquid storage portion includes a gas passing section that allows gas to pass therethrough from the cavity to an inside surface of the frame, which is a surface facing a head of a wearer when the frame is worn on the head, but does not allow liquid to pass therethrough from the cavity to the inside surface of the frame. The liquid storage portion may be disposed such that an outer surface of the liquid storage portion is further inside the frame than an outer surface of the frame. | 06-28-2012 |
